I discovered open water shark diving while stalking Zac Efrons Instagram account. Zac was on the north shore all summer filming a movie. He posted a video of him riding a tiger shark off and I thought that looked pretty awesome. I did some research into the group he tagged in the post and saw that the group offers open water dives to the public. I showed my dad, and he thought it would be a good thing for the entire family to do. So we booked a tour and showed up to the harbor at 5am (we were told this was the most epic time to go).
I'm going to be honest, I'm not a shark person. In fact sharks were my greatest fear up to this point, but I also don't want to miss out on anything, so I did it. I was shaking when I got in the water, but the experience is actually very calming. There were dozens of sharks swimming under us and around us in a rhythmic way. Overcoming a fear as big as mine was is a life changing experience. I can't believe I had the opportunity to be so close to such beautiful and powerful predictors, and learn so much about them. I can't wait to do it again.
